fix(ess-pro/compose): align with matrix-stack 26.6.1 and fix routing/security gaps
Verified the role against the real matrix-stack Helm chart (pulled 26.6.1) and fixed divergences found during review. Bugs: - Add MAS OIDC discovery router: /.well-known/openid-configuration must hit the MAS root listener (8082), not web (8080) — was 404, breaking OIDC login - Add Synapse ip_range_blacklist (full SSRF blocklist for all outbound federation/identity requests; previously only url-preview blacklist present) - Make federation_client_minimum_tls_version unconditional (chart sets it in shared-underrides; role only set it when federation was enabled) - Restart only rendered fed-reader replicas in the handler instead of the whole compose project (missing services: filter) Chart alignment (26.5.1 -> 26.6.1): - Bump chart version and all image tags (mas -> matrix-authentication-service -pro:1.18.0, postgres 17, synapse v1.154.0-pro.1, element-web v1.12.21, etc.) - redis maxmemory 256mb -> chart default 40mb (configurable) - Add element-web map_style_url (configurable) Hardening / hygiene: - Validate ess_rtc_external_ip is a real IP (regex, no extra collection dep) - Read admin password from the in-container secret file instead of passing it on the host process list during mas-cli register-user - apt cache_valid_time, postgres first-boot-only comment, haproxy failover note - Add meta/argument_specs.yml documenting all public variables - README: chart version, service count, OIDC discovery verification step Signed-off-by: Simon Bärlocher <simon@whatwedo.ch>
